The South Beach diet is a dietary plan introduced by the cardiologist Arthur Agatston from Miami, Florida. The diet program emphasizes the increased use of good fats and good carbohydrates that minimize the consumption of bad fats and bad carbohydrates. It has three phases. In all phases, Dr. Agatston suggests the minimized utilization of bad fats. Dieters are told to eat 6 meals a day - breakfast, lunch, and dinner - together with small snacks between each meal. There are a number of points that help to improve the advantages of the South Beach Diet including:
- Drink minimum 8 glasses of water daily
- Limit the daily caffeine intake
- Take one multivitamin supplement every day
The diet commences with Phase 1 that lasts two weeks. Dieters try to get rid of insulin resistance by keeping away from high or fairly high-glycemic carbohydrates including sugar, dairy, candy, potatoes, bread, fruit, grains and cereals. Throughout this phase, the body fails to keep its insulin resistance and starts to make use of surplus body fat. As a result, the dieter will lose weight from 8 to 13 pounds. Dieters eat normal-size serving of meat, vegetables, fish, eggs, nuts and cheese for the first two weeks. This phase comprises three meals a day and snacks that support the dieter to eat till their hunger are satisfied. Alcohol of any kind - including wine and beer - is not allowed. The dieter’s body chemistry changes, loses weight and ends the wish for starches and sugars.
After these two weeks, the diet calls to move into Phase II. Whole grain foods, dairy products and fruits are slowly came back to the diet. Sweet potatoes and red wine are now permissible in moderate amounts. After the preferred weight is achieved, Phase III begins which is a maintenance phase. In this, the diet develops to admit three servings of fruit and whole grains a day. The diet highlights a lasting change in one’s way of eating, a selection of foods, and easiness and flexibility. Eating great amounts of vegetables and whole grains is encouraged together with sufficient amounts of polyunsaturated and mono fats. It depresses the eating of excessively refined processed foods, high-fat meats and soaked fat food products.
